What Colors Does Aurora Wear in "Sleeping Beauty"?

In Disney’s "Sleeping Beauty," Princess Aurora is primarily seen wearing two distinct dresses: a pink gown and a blue gown. These colors are central to the film’s narrative and are often associated with her character in merchandise and adaptations.

  • Pink Dress: Aurora’s pink gown is perhaps the most iconic. It is famously altered by Flora, one of the three good fairies, who prefers pink.
  • Blue Dress: Conversely, the blue gown is favored by Merryweather, another fairy. This dress highlights a playful rivalry between the fairies as they magically change the dress’s color throughout the film.

Why Do Aurora’s Dress Colors Change?

The changing colors of Aurora’s dress symbolize the whimsical conflict between Flora and Merryweather. This magical battle of colors adds a lighthearted touch to the film and showcases the fairies’ unique personalities.

  • Flora: Prefers pink, representing warmth and nurturing.
  • Merryweather: Chooses blue, symbolizing tranquility and wisdom.

The alternating colors also emphasize the theme of choice and individuality, as Aurora’s final dress color remains a topic of playful debate among fans.

Did Aurora Wear Any Other Colors in the Film?

In addition to her pink and blue gowns, Aurora is briefly seen in a peasant dress during her time in the forest. This dress is a muted brown and cream, reflecting her life in hiding before discovering her true identity.
